Why are actors sometimes uncredited for example Tom Sizemore and Seth Green in Enemy Of The State?

In old films, some minor characters might not have been listed in the credits. For example, someone who moves a patient from one room to another. Today there are multiple reasons: The actor hates the film and does not want to be associated with it. This is more common with directors than actors. A big star might like a particular role but it's too small for his star power. An actor is just doing a favor for another director or actor who is involved in a production. It could be an inside joke for the fans.
